## Crashwell pipeline v2.4 — changed defaults

Symbolication is now synchronous for release builds; beta builds remain async. Retention for raw crash payloads dropped from 90 to 30 days. Dedup window widened to six hours, which cuts ticket noise roughly in half. Rollout is gated on the Larkfield canary. The ingest tier now starts with the following configuration values.

deployment values, tawif-kageg:
zorael:
  log_level: debug
  metrics_host: metrics.zorael.qorvelsys.internal
  pin: 3988
  pool_size: 32

## Environment variables — Farebox rules engine

Farebox computes shipping fees from YAML rule packs. FAREBOX_RULES_DIR points at the pack directory; FAREBOX_RELOAD_SECS controls hot-reload frequency (default 60). Rule evaluation logs go to stdout unless FAREBOX_LOG_PATH is set. The engine also pulls signed rate tables from the Tollgate feed, whose access secret goes on the next line.

secret setting of kagep-kajep: ARCHIVE_KEY3=481

Quick note for the night crew at Hazelune House: the lifts are out every weekend this month for maintenance, so any visitors after hours go up via the east stairwell — yes, all the way, sorry. Sign them in as usual and walk them to the stairwell door yourself. It stays locked on weekends, so you'll need to punch in the stairwell code below.

staff pass of badup-kawig = bdg-TYN-3

## Rate-Parity Checker: Contacts

Parityscope is owned by the pricing platform team at Bellhaven Systems. Crawler issues: file under the PSCOPE queue. Scoring or threshold disputes: pricing analysts own the config, not us. Downstream alert noise: mute via the checker's own console, never the shared channel. Do not page the scraping vendor directly. For everything else, reach the owning team by email.

alerts address for kawip-hawep: eliox.briwyn.novdor@kelvihq.example